The M42s and M19A1s have below average turret rotation speed (40 degrees per second compared to 65 degrees per second for the T77E1), has much worse firerate than the T77E1, has worse gun elevation speed than the T77E1, and the T77E1’s continuous stream of 6x 50.cals do arguably just as much damage as one / two 40mm HE shells. I’d say the T77E1 is far easier to play, and better in general against aircraft, but it is worse than the M19A1s / M42s at killing tanks – that’s for sure. If you get into a situation where there is an M19A1 / M42 in front of you, I’d switch to HE and let them push. You can then 7.62 their turret crew.
If they don’t push you while you’re reloading, you can just push wide (make sure it’s wide and not narrow so that they can’t easily track you) and then hit them pretty much anywhere with HE and that usually kills them.
